What is the Chaffey College Financial Aid High School Diploma Statement?
The Chaffey College Financial Aid High School Diploma Statement is essential for students applying for financial aid. This form verifies a student's high school diploma or equivalent status, ensuring eligibility for financial assistance.
By providing this statement, students confirm their educational background, which is crucial for processing financial aid applications effectively.

Eligibility Criteria for the Chaffey College Financial Aid High School Diploma Statement
Students who wish to apply for Chaffey College financial aid must submit the High School Diploma Statement. This requirement includes a wide range of educational paths accepted, including traditional high school diplomas and GED certifications.
-
All students must confirm their high school credential status.
-
Students with alternative qualifications such as GED can also apply.

What are the eligibility requirements for this form?
To complete the Chaffey College Financial Aid High School Diploma Statement, you must be a student applying for financial aid at Chaffey College with a high school diploma or equivalent qualification.
Is there a deadline for submitting this financial aid statement?
Deadlines for submitting the High School Diploma Statement typically align with the financial aid application deadlines set by Chaffey College for the 2015-2016 academic year. Make sure to check the college's financial aid website for precise dates.
How can I submit the completed form?
You can submit your completed Chaffey College High School Diploma Statement by downloading it and mailing it to the appropriate admissions office, or you may utilize pdfFiller's submission capabilities if available through their platform.
What supporting documents are required with this form?
Supporting documents may include a copy of your high school diploma, GED certificate, or other records that verify your qualification status. Refer to the specific instructions on the Chaffey College website for detailed requirements.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out this form?
Common mistakes include providing incomplete information, failing to double-check entries for accuracy, and forgetting to sign the form at the required section. Ensure all fields are completed before submission.
How long does processing take once the form is submitted?
Processing times for financial aid documents like the High School Diploma Statement can vary, but typically you should allow several weeks for your application to be reviewed and for any potential financial aid decisions to be communicated.
Do I need to notarize the statement?
No, the Chaffey College Financial Aid High School Diploma Statement does not require notarization. It only requires your signature to confirm the accuracy of the information provided.
